Compton was born and brought up in what was then the urban district of Hendon, which later became part of Greater London; his father had moved there in hopes of finding more work. He was the second son and youngest child of Henry Ernest Compton, a self-employed painter and decorator, later a lorry driver when his business failed, and Jessie Anne (née Duthie); he had one old… WebDenis Compton. Denis Compton was born in Hendon, Middlesex on 23rd May 1918. ... In the 1947 season he scored 3,816 runs at an average of 91 with 18 centuries. Compton's injury problems meant that he only played in 14 games when Arsenal won the 1947-48 league championship.
